On Thu, Jul 22, 2004 at 04:25:25PM +0200, Compu-Doc Godfrey <godfrey@compudoc.co.za> wrote a message of 51 lines which said: > Which deny's all port 80 traffic and stop's the browsing but then I > cant do wget sessions from inside the firewall so the above is not > satisfactory. Like any good Unix software, wget honors the environment variable http_proxy.
